Donald Cooper & Vaughn Taylor talk practice, what you can learn.

Tony is hanging out with Donald Cooper and Vaughn Taylor at RSM, for the last tour event of the year. They talk about what the best players do with practicing and practice rounds. Coop shares how practice rounds are to adapt to the conditions, not to work on your swing or your game. Cooper and Taylor share what they focus on the days before the tournament, what he needs to get out of practice at home vs. a tournament. Justin Parsons: Coaching elite players and handling the short off season

Justin Parsons is Tony’s guest this week. They discuss the cyclical patterns that come with coaching and managing those ups and downs. Justin's advice is to be realistic about your players within the plan you would like for them and where they are in their lives and physical ability. He also emphasizes the value to committing to the process and appreciating even little gains. Justin shares the blueprint of his players' success and how he’s helped one from being a mediocre iron player to one of the best in the world. They also discuss the value of helping their players understand the bigger picture - one week off their game is a small sample in their overall career. If they commit with their heart, the outcome will take care of itself. He talks about the upcoming short off season, focusing on 3D, using blueprints and diagnostics for his players, He also uses it as a time to ask the important questions about direction, planning for the season ahead and discussing what needs to change in a casual environment. Preparing for Q School and Lessons Learned During a Season

Zack Sucher, Eric Brunner and Tony talk about getting Zack ready for Q School - mentally, physically and technically. They dive into the biggest factors that have improved his short game, full swing and how to get back to the habits that work best. For Zack, refocusing his priorities was crucial. For some time he was chasing speed, but he had to go back to focusing on hitting the ball solid all the time first, before working on distance and speed. Brady Riggs has more than 30 years of experience in golf instruction, Riggs has been named as one of GOLF Magazine’s prestigious Top 100 Teachers in America, and GOLF.com regularly features him in their training and instruction videos online. He has also published more than 200 articles for Golf Tips Magazine and has appeared on the cover more than 12 times. In 2017, Riggs was inducted into the Southern California PGA Teaching Hall of Fame. Currently he’s the Director of Instruction at Four Seasons Hualalai Resort. Learn more about your ad choices.
